No Significant Association between Human Papillomavirusand Breast Cancer, Sanandaj, Iran

Maryam Karimi; Mazaher Khodabandehloo; Bahram Nikkhoo; Ebrahim Ghaderi · 2016 · PubMed

Abstract (excerpt)

Background and Objective: Any role of human papillomavirus (HPV) in the development of breast cancer is conjectural. The aim of this study was to investigate possible links between HPV and breast cancer in women, Sanandaj, Iran. Methods:…
